With regards to the 3D sound effect:
- I've realised that with last gen games, you are better off switching it off completely. It created a 3D effect from audio that was not designed with this tech in mind, and can actually throw you off the game. Case in point, Apex legends. The over the top 3D affect made all other sound slightly muffled. I'm sure I could get used to it over time, but not really needed. So I switch it off.
- In new games that are made with 3D audio in mind it's actually quite nice. Case in point, Demons Souls. Sounds great on it and since I haven't played demons souls with normal audio for over 500 hours like I have with Apex, I have no reference point for "non-3D audio". So for this I switch it on.
This brings me to a my pet peeve on the current audio options on the "Control Centre (quick menu)". It doesn't let me quickly switch 3D affect on or off. You have to go all the way into the full settings screen, audio screen, then scroll down to 3D, then switch it on or off. Would make life a lot easier if there was a simple switch in the quick menu.

I only said it does nothing FOR ME and I was expecting more.Switch uses LRA (Linear Resonant Actuators) and they’re very tiny since it has to fit in the joycons. They barely have any affect.
DualSense uses VCA (Voice Coil Actuators) which are very large and operate differently. It’s a much more advanced technology that the DualSense is using as many videos explained in depth already.
